Aba Daba Honeymoon — Beginner Piano Tutorial

Learn "Aba Daba Honeymoon" on piano — perfect for absolute beginners. Large color-coded notes show you exactly which keys to press. No music reading required. Key of C, 160 BPM.

Tip: Start at 50% speed to get comfortable with the fingering, then work your way up to full tempo.
